Apple shops iTunes as TV Service

Apple has apparently been shopping iTunes as a TV service to television network executives according to a report from allthingsdigital.com..

No word on whether any networks have actually signed on to the idea yet, however it appears that the service would be subscription based, cost about $30 per month and put Apple in direct competition with cable and satellite companies.

On the plus side this would be a great boost for the highly under-rated Apple TV platform as a distribution platform for on demand programming, hopefully without the high $$ associated with buying content currently available.
